Weather & TrafficSaturday 17 July - Brightening up, but red warning remains in north

RTL Today
Low clouds in the morning should give way to a generally sunny day. However, high water levels in the north means a red warning is still in place for flooding.
© Pixabay

Fresh flooding is therefore still possible, which could pose a risk to life and property. In south and central Luxembourg an orange warning is in place, as minor flooding is possible.

More information on www.inondations.lu.

Morning temperatures will start off at 13-17°C, rising to 22-25°C in the afternoon, before settling at around 19-23°C come evening.
